Output 86c32d5fb93569207962a2e138a4c9118dc93aaec35c885fa1bac39ca1154621:34

value
1251662
script pubkey
OP_0 OP_PUSHBYTES_20 4e6c0214186aeeec4faefe455de408e0b83ccd0d
address
bc1qfekqy9qcdthwcnawlez4meqguzurengdwwpu07
transaction
86c32d5fb93569207962a2e138a4c9118dc93aaec35c885fa1bac39ca1154621
spent
true